| Natrolemoynite Mineral Data |
General Natrolemoynite Information |
|||
| Na4Zr2Si10O26·9(H2O) | |||
| Molecular Weight = 1,128.53 gm | |||
| Potassium 1.04 % K 1.25 % K2O | |||
| Sodium 5.50 % Na 7.41 % Na2O | |||
| Calcium 0.36 % Ca 0.50 % CaO | |||
| Zirconium 16.17 % Zr 21.84 % ZrO2 | |||
| Niobium 0.82 % Nb 1.18 % Nb2O5 | |||
| Silicon 24.89 % Si 53.24 % SiO2 | |||
| Hydrogen 1.61 % H 14.37 % H2O | |||
| Oxygen 49.62 % O | |||
| ______ ______ | |||
| 100.00 % 99.79 % = TOTAL OXIDE | |||
| Na2.7K0.3Ca0.1Zr2Nb0.1Si10O26·9(H2O) | |||
| Unaltered pegmatites that cut nepheline syenites. | |||
| Approved IMA 1996 (Dana # Added) | |||
| Poudrette quarry, Mont Saint-Hilaire, Quebec, Canada. Link to MinDat.org Location Data. | |||
| The name alludes to the Na dominance and polymorphic relationship to lemoynite. | |||
| IMA1996-063 | |||

Natrolemoynite Crystallography |
|||
| a:b:c =0.6469:1:0.56 | |||
| a = 10.515, b = 16.2534, c = 9.1029, Z = 2; beta = 105° V = 1,502.72 Den(Calc)= 2.49 | |||
| Monoclinic - PrismaticH-M Symbol (2/m) Space Group: C 2/m | |||
| By Intensity(I/Io): 8.135(1)(020), 5.975(0.4)(021), 3.564(0.4)(221),3.49(0.35)(222), 3.974(0.35)(201), | |||

Physical Properties of Natrolemoynite |
|||
| [100] Perfect, [010] Perfect, [001] Poor | |||
| Colorless, White. | |||
| 2.47 | |||
| Transparent to translucent | |||
| Brittle - Uneven - Very brittle fracture producing uneven fragments. | |||
| Aggregates - Made of numerous individual crystals or clusters. | |||
| Bladed - Aggregates of thin lath-like crystals (e.g. kyanite). | |||
| Radial - Crystals radiate from a center without producing stellar forms (e.g. stibnite) | |||
| 3 - Calcite | |||
| Vitreous (Glassy) | |||
| white | |||
Optical Properties of Natrolemoynite |
|||
| CI meas= 0.011 (Superior) - where the CI = (1-KPDmeas/KC) CI calc= 0.019 (Excellent) - where the CI = (1-KPDcalc/KC) KPDcalc= 0.2221,KPDmeas= 0.2239,KC= 0.2264 |
|||
| Biaxial (-), a=1.533, b=1.559, g=1.567, bire=0.0340, 2V(Calc)=56, 2V(Meas)=63. Dispersion weak. | |||
